- [ ] Soft deletes on the orders table (Pinwheel Commerce)

Quick heads-up for the sync: we're flipping orders to soft deletes this release, so nothing actually disappears — rows just get a tombstone flag. Reports and the refund job were updated to filter tombstoned rows, but please eyeball any ad-hoc queries you own before Thursday. Rollback is a one-line migration if things get weird. Verification was done on the candidate build whose token appears below.

build token for tajeg-bajep: htk14_409ba9df6b8acb

## Deployment — Digestline

Digestline batches notification emails into scheduled digests. Deploy via the standard pipeline; the scheduler is a single leader-elected worker, so never run two replicas with cron enabled. Timezone handling is per-recipient; the batch window is computed at enqueue time, not send time. Migrations run automatically on boot. Rollbacks are safe as long as the digest table schema version matches. Before approving, verify the scheduler settings below match the release branch.

service settings:
[fraath]
port = 5672
region = west-1
host = fraath.norvalabs.corp
timeout_ms = 750
retries = 2

Subject: Memtrace cut-over complete

Team,

Cut-over to Memtrace v2 for GPU memory profiling finished last night. Old v1 agents are disabled; any tickets referencing v1 dashboards should be closed as resolved-by-migration. Sampling overhead is now under 2% and allocation traces include kernel names. Known gap: profiles older than 30 days were not migrated. Point customers at the v2 docs for setup questions. For reference when troubleshooting, the agent now runs with the following configuration.

settings of bagaf-bawip:
[aldax]
port = 5000
region = south-4
host = aldax.brasklabs.corp
team = brivan
timeout_ms = 2000
retries = 2

**Ticket QD-412: Autoscaler ignores plugin-reported queue depth**

Hey plugin folks — if your plugin implements the `depthProbe` hook in Flowgate's autoscaler, heads up: values above 10k get silently clamped, so scale-up never triggers on big backlogs. We've seen this bite the Brinewell ingest plugin hard. Workaround for now: report depth in buckets of 1k and set `scaleHint` manually. Fix lands in the next Flowgate minor; no hook signature changes, promise. Repro details are attached, and the affected build is pinned below.

pipeline stamp: htk31_3c6b63a1fd55b8745625d3b6ce9c5fc